MacJury #807: More on the Microsoft/Yahoo Merger, and “Can I Get Rid of Office Yet?”

Posted by Chuck on May 8th, 2008

 
icon for podpress  MacJury #807 [58:39m]: Play Now | Play in Popup | Download

The MacJury hears more evidence on the on-again, off-again Microsoft/Yahoo merger…or buyout…or whatever it is as you read this. The panel discusses the latest information, Yahoo’s motivations, Google’s involvement in the developments, and why you should feel sorry for Microsoft. Also on the docket is the question of whether current software such as iWork ‘08, open source alternatives and cloud computing make it possible to abandon the Microsoft Office suite.

MacJury #806: iTunes Same-Day-As-New DVD Purchases, Movie Selection, the Apple TV and More

Posted by Chuck on May 5th, 2008

 
icon for podpress  MacJury #806 [01:02:04m]: Play Now | Play in Popup | Download

The MacJury examines the case of same-day-as-new DVD purchases from the iTunes Store, the market they’re going for, and who’s fault it is that there aren’t same-day-as-new rentals. The panel also discusses the value of DVD extras, the importance of movie selection in any rental situation, where the Apple TV Take Two stands in all of this. New iMacs are out, and the MacJury talk about why the performance bumps are important for everyone, debate glossy vs. matte and much more.

MacJury #805: The Death of Adobe GoLive, The Clones Won’t Go Away, and All Those Macs Sold

Posted by Chuck on April 30th, 2008

 
icon for podpress  MacJury #805 [55:45m]: Play Now | Play in Popup | Download

The MacJury discusses the death sentence issued to Adobe GoLive, the latest on the Psystar Mac clone story and who’s buying all those Mac. Along the way the discussion examines the web authoring market and what might or might not be needed, whether a low-priced Mac clone is a viable product, and some of the reasons that Apple’s quarterly results included a 51% increase in Mac sales.

MacJury #804: The Battle for the Mac OS: Simplicy vs. Sophistication, Evolution vs Revolution

Posted by Chuck on April 25th, 2008

 
icon for podpress  MacJury #804 [1:01m]: Play Now | Play in Popup | Download

The MacJury engages in a spirited discussion of the Mac OS and whether it needs to be simpler or more sophisticated, whether it needs a radical overhall or should continue to evolve in its present form. Along the way the panel examines the flexibility (or lack thereof), the idea of different interfaces for different types of files, and whether that is the best way to manage those files. NBC’s latest shots across Apple’s bow, how Twitter has been adapted to work the way you want it to work and more are included in a session that yields no clear conclusions…and that’s what makes a great discussion.

MacJury #803: Discussing the Relevance of .Mac and the New Apple Clones

Posted by Chuck on April 18th, 2008

 
icon for podpress  MacJury #803 [54:13m]: Play Now | Play in Popup | Download

The MacJury carefully considers the case of Apple’s .Mac service. Is .Mac still an integral part of the Mac experience, or has it seen better days? The panel discusses the .Mac’s offerings and how they compare with similar services from a variety of different sources, both in performance and price. Issues such as ease of integration with the Mac OS and the requirement of .Mac for some features such as Back to My Mac are discussed, and the question of a killer app that would make .Mac irresistible are all covered. The jurors also render a decisive verdict on the new Mac clones, and whether you should consider purchasing one.

MacJury #802: The Future of the Mac mini, Yahoo vs. Microsoft and the iPhone as #1 Mobile Browser

Posted by Chuck on April 10th, 2008

 
icon for podpress  MacJury #802 [56:49m]: Play Now | Play in Popup | Download

The first issue before the MacJury is the future (or not) of the Mac mini, what it is good for, what it could be and why you should think outside the box when considering one. Then, the available evidence involving Microsoft’s attempts to buy Yahoo and how it will affect Mac users is examined, and the panel concludes their deliberations by discussing the iPhone’s position as the #1 mobile browser, and why Apple might be the only company who could decide to fix the mobile web problem on the client side.

MacJury #801: The MacJury Is Called To Order on Blu-Ray, the Apple TV, Tech Conferences and More

Posted by Chuck on April 8th, 2008

 
icon for podpress  MacJury #801 [58:40m]: Play Now | Play in Popup | Download

MacVoices‘ host Chuck Joiner is launching a new show: The MacJury, and the first show is being included on the MacVoices’ site and in the newsfeeds to help introduce listeners to the latest program for Mac news and entertainment. Each show will feature a different panel of personalities from the Mac universe in a freewheeling discussion that will interest Mac users of all levels.

The very first MacJury empaneled consists of some of the members of MacLevelTen, discussing the rise (or not) of Blu-Ray and how it affects Mac users. Will it solve all your storage problems, prove to be just a stop-gap technology, or be leapfrogged by faster bandwidth as a video delivery medium? The jury members then take on the Apple TV, what it brings to the table beyond movie rentals, and what needs to be added to make it a true killer product. Why there is a trend toward in-person tech conferences, why podcasts and social media may be helping drive that trend, and the dynamics of Twitter are all entered into evidence in the first show.
